Description

This is a later 19th-century gate lodge, built as an L-shaped single-story building. It is harled with ashlar stone detailing. The entrance is in the angle where the 'L' meets, sheltered by a semi-circular wooden portico, painted and supported by four painted columns. A canted bay window projects from the gable facing the road, and a bipartite window is set into the same gable facing the drive. Both windows have shaped blind panels above and modern glazing. The lodge has crowsteps, a centre coped ridge stack, and a tiled roof. A modern flat-roofed extension has been added to the rear of the building. The lodge is shown on the 2nd edition Ordnance Survey Map from 1903 to 1906.
